"Survivor - LOVED the New Switch Up"
Mark Burnett nevers fails to come up with something to jive the new season. Loved the tribal divisions. As Yul (or somebody) said.....they are all different within the tribes - Korean, Phillipino, etc. And that goes for ALL the tribes. Race/ethnicity doesn't make all members the same. Only alike in one area. Ya still got the "johnny rottens" and the "colbys" in each season. So far, I think that there has only been ONE Rupert. My ONLY complaint is that the castaways should have just a BIT more diversity in ages. Would be nice to see 3 or 4 20 somethings, 3 or 4 30 somethings, 3 or 4 40 somethings and then some extra fill ins. Seems there is a significant lacking after the 20 somethings age group each season. Keep going Strong Survivor!!
